FAQ: BranchSweep deleted a branch someone needed. Now what?

BranchSweep prunes branches idle for 90 days. Deletions are soft for 30 days; restore via the admin console. If the console itself is locked — common after the bot rotates its own service credentials — support must unseal the BranchSweep credential store manually. Do not re-run the rotation job first; that invalidates the backup state. Confirm the requester is listed as a repo owner at Dunmere Labs before proceeding. The store's recovery passphrase appears below.

strongbox words: raldor-eliir-lamael

**Q: Why did my request get a 429 from the Tollgate gateway?**

Tollgate enforces per-service token buckets: 200 requests/minute default, bursts up to 50. Limits are keyed on the calling service identity, not IP. If you're reviewing code that retries on 429, check it honors the Retry-After header and backs off exponentially — hammering the gateway triggers a temporary ban. Custom limits require a quota entry in the gateway config repo, approved by the platform team. For quota increases or disputes, email the gateway owners at the address below.

escalation mailbox, fahaf-bajep: druael@lumiccorp.internal

## 4.2.1 — Renamed setting

Reportforge: `SORT_STRICT` renamed to `SORT_STABLE`. Old name still read until 5.0; logs a deprecation warning. Behavior unchanged — ties keep insertion order. Support: if customers report rows shuffling between runs, confirm `SORT_STABLE=true` in their `.env`. Self-hosted installs also need the export-service credential re-added after upgrade, since the migration script drops it. It belongs directly under the sort flag, on its own line:

sealed setting: LEDGER_TOKEN20=6148d35bbb480b0ab79e